Transaction c3814beb7be753fe5537473d1d4f8fd8fdff0f1c6c411d6582e03b9ad766e1ae

block
5faaffe943d81468e751de84ae48c65cae98a063d56c85ad981f9aff580a7bb0

1 Input

21 Outputs